Australian animals are pretty awesome, right? Think kangaroos, koalas, platypus, wombats, quokkas… and some scary snakes and spiders! Because Australia was separated from the other continents for such a long time, its animals evolved separately. That’s why some of them are pretty unique and quirky, and why so many raise their babies in pouches!
Lots of animals in Australia live in the ‘bush’, which is what we call the uninhabited areas of the continent, far from where people live, which is often covered in forest. Recently, the bush went up in flames. Remember the scary bushfires that took hold all over Australia in 2019 and 2020? These came about because the seasons have been hotter than ever before, and the bush much drier. The culprit? Yes, you guessed it, climate change.
The wildlife in Australia was devastated by the bushfires, and are stull recovering, as it has affected their homes, food sources, and so much more.
